Leading Telecommunication Solutions for Remote Work
In choosing the best phone systems for telecommuting, it is crucial to take into account features that boost communication and teamwork. Voice over IP solutions like Google Voice give comprehensive solutions that combine voice calls, video conferencing, and team messaging. These products are tailored to support virtual teams by providing consistent connectivity and user-friendly interfaces, letting employees to stay connected no matter where they are based.
An additional strong contender in the market is Microsoft's Collaboration Platform, which has evolved from a team collaboration tool into a comprehensive business phone system. Its integrated integration with Microsoft 365 enables users to control calls directly within the Teams environment, making it an outstanding choice for organizations already using Microsoft products. Teams offers enhanced features such as the ability to forward calls, voicemail services, and the ability to conduct virtual meetings, which are vital for ensuring productivity during working from home.
For organizations seeking a cost-effective option, Grasshopper Phone stands out as a simple yet effective telephone system. It provides a cloud-based phone number that can be used on mobile phones, permitting professionals to strike work-life balance while making sure they are accessible. With features like screening calls and voicemail conversion, Grasshopper is perfect for small businesses or independent professionals looking to improve their contact methods without spending too much.
Best Practices for Maximizing Productivity
To optimize productivity through your phone systems, it's important to define clear communication protocols. Establish guidelines on when and how to use various features of your business phone system. As an example, encourage team members to use video calls for brainstorming sessions, while reserving voice calls for quick check-ins. This clarity helps simplify interactions, ensuring that everyone uses the right tool for their specific needs.
Another important practice is to integrate your phone system with other collaboration tools. By connecting your telephone systems to project management software or instant messaging platforms, you can create a seamless workflow. This integration allows for quicker access to information and decreases the time spent switching between applications. As a result, team members can remain focused and engaged, resulting in improved overall productivity.
